We’re finalists in the Burnley Business Awards!

bba.jpg

After what has been an incredible first half of the year, with our recent acquisition of Alan R Jones & Sons and several awards nominations, we’re thrilled to be adding another awards event to our summer calendar, and we can’t wait to head to Burnley Business Awards this June as finalists! 

Burnley Business Awards is an annual event, supported and led by Burnley Council and designed to recognise, promote and celebrate enterprise and entrepreneurship in the local area. 

“As a company with a rich heritage of almost 100 years, all of which began in Burnley, we’re proud to call Burnley our home, and to have been recognised in this local awards programme,” says F&W business strategy director, Sam Fagan. 

“We’ve always been very proud of our town - it’s where we’re from, and it’s played a vital role in helping the company become what it is today. Being on the M65 corridor gives us great links to the rest of the UK. We’re 40 minutes away from Manchester, 20 minutes away from Preston, and that gets us out into the wider distribution network of the UK. 

“As corporate partners of the Burnley Bondholders, we’re huge advocates of the town and believe in promoting its enterprising potential as much as possible, which is why we’ve been pleased to incorporate two Burnley Bondholders liveried trailers into our fleet, which will have been spotted in towns and cities up and down the country in recent years. 

“When it came to expanding our operations and moving into a purpose-built warehouse at Burnley Bridge, which we built over five years ago now, we received huge support within the area, particularly from the Bondholders. A lot of the suppliers who helped us set up the site are Bondholder members, and we don’t think we would have received quite that level of support if we were based anywhere else. 

“The relationship we have with the council here and the way that Burnley looks to proactively bring business to the area and support businesses like our own isn’t comparable to anywhere else. We are really proud of the relationships we’ve built here, and that’s really a testament to what organisations like the Bondholders are trying to achieve - bring new businesses into the area and support the growth of businesses that are already based here. 

“We’re honoured to have been shortlisted for the Large Business Award at this year’s Burnley Business Awards, and we can’t wait to head to Towneley Hall on 30th June to celebrate with our fellow Burnley-based businesses.”

“I know the judges were incredibly impressed by the entries, and it was a tough job to whittle them down to the finalists,” says Mark Cartledge, chief executive at Burnley Council. “It’s testament to the hard work and resilience of our business community over the past two years, and I’d like to thank Burnley businesses for their commitment and perseverance. All the best to the finalists, and we look forward to celebrating the borough’s determination on the night of the awards.”
